    Effects of Revving Motorcycle Engine

    When considering the effects of revving your motorcycle engine, it’s essential to understand how this action can impact your bike’s performance and longevity. Here are some key effects to keep in mind:

    Increased Wear and Tear on Engine Components

    Revving your motorcycle engine excessively can lead to increased wear and tear on vital components such as the pistons, cylinders, and valves. The rapid acceleration and deceleration put strain on these parts, potentially shortening their lifespan and requiring more frequent maintenance.

    Elevated Temperature Levels

    Repeatedly revving your motorcycle engine can cause the temperature to rise significantly. High temperatures can negatively affect the engine oil, leading to decreased lubrication and potential overheating. This excessive heat can also impact other engine parts, leading to performance issues over time.

    Reduced Fuel Efficiency

    Excessive revving can result in decreased fuel efficiency as it burns more fuel than necessary to maintain engine speed. This not only leads to more frequent refueling stops but also increases your overall fuel costs. To optimize fuel efficiency, it’s advisable to avoid unnecessary revving and maintain a steady engine speed.

    Potential Exhaust System Damage

    Continuous revving can also affect your motorcycle’s exhaust system. The intense pressure and heat generated during revving can cause damage to the exhaust pipes, muffler, and catalytic converter. This can result in exhaust leaks, reduced engine performance, and even contribute to environmental pollution.

    Impact on Noise Levels

    Frequent revving can significantly increase the noise levels produced by your motorcycle. This excess noise can disturb others and lead to noise pollution in residential areas or public spaces. It’s important to be mindful of your surroundings and avoid unnecessary revving, especially in noise-sensitive areas.

    Best Practices for Revving Safely

    When it comes to revving your motorcycle’s engine, it’s crucial to follow best practices for doing so without causing harm. Here are some tips to help you rev safely:

    Warm Up Your Engine Properly

    Start by allowing your motorcycle to warm up adequately before revving the engine. It’s essential to give the engine time to reach operating temperature to ensure optimal performance.

    Use Revs Sparingly

    Avoid unnecessary revving of the engine. Only increase the RPMs when it’s essential, such as when you need quick acceleration or when shifting gears. Excessive revving can put unnecessary strain on the engine components.

    Avoid Over-Revving

    Be mindful of not over-revving your motorcycle. Each bike has a specific redline indicating the maximum safe RPM limit. Revving beyond this limit can result in engine damage and increased wear and tear.

    Gradually Increase Throttle

    When revving the engine, make sure to gradually increase the throttle instead of rapidly twisting it. Smooth and controlled throttle inputs can help prevent sudden spikes in RPMs and reduce stress on the engine.

    Listen to Your Engine

    Pay attention to how your engine sounds while revving. Unusual noises or rattling sounds could indicate underlying issues with the engine that need to be addressed by a professional mechanic.

    Follow Manufacturer’s Recommendations

    Refer to your motorcycle’s manual for specific guidelines on engine revving. Manufacturers provide valuable information on maintenance procedures, including recommended RPM ranges for revving.

    Regular Maintenance

    Ensure that your motorcycle undergoes regular maintenance to keep the engine in top condition. Regular oil changes, air filter replacements, and overall inspections can help prevent engine problems caused by excessive revving.
